QuoteOriginally posted by K2 to K50 Quote
Wow - a rainbow beetle!! Great pic
FYI: Not a beetle, a leaf hopper in the Heteroptera (beetles are in the Coleoptera). The genus is Graphocephala with many different species in the USA and Canada. It is sometimes called the "candy stripe leaf hopper." Their bright colors make them conspicuous and therefore one of the easiest leaf hoppers to spot. Other leaf hoppers are green and look like leaves. I have photos of one that imitates a thorn.
